Usually January.  You can get GA ticket, with that you can meet whoever is signing during that session as long as you don’t mind spending ages queing, although some ques are reasonable.  You can’t join a que for any of the VIPs or PVIPs though, you have to buy special tickets for those wrestlers which is about twice as expensive.  Axxess is great though and well worth going.  Based on previous experiences if you go with GA and don’t stop to watch matches or look at the exhibitions you’ll get time to meet plenty of wrestlers.

If your using Stubhub wait until nearer the day or on the day. 

Otherwise you may be able to pick up Raw tickets on the day of the show from the box office (this has happened the last two manias).
